Introduction to Full Size Excavators

Full size excavators are powerful heavy machinery designed for heavy-duty construction tasks, including digging, lifting, and moving large amounts of earth or materials. Renowned for their versatility and efficiency, these excavators navigate a range of terrains and environments in both urban and rural settings. With advanced technological innovations, full size excavators provide contractors with unmatched performance and superior productivity in projects such as road construction, excavation, and site development.

Types of Full Size Excavators

Full size excavators come in various types, each tailored to different applications. Understanding the options available can help you choose the right excavator for your project requirements:

  • Standard Excavators: These are the most common types equipped with a boom, arm, and bucket, ideal for general-purpose digging.
  • Long Reach Excavators: Designed for projects involving deep digging or extended reach, these models feature an elongated arm for better access to hard-to-reach areas.
  • Hydraulic Excavators: These excavators utilize hydraulic power for better efficiency and control during operations, making them suitable for various applications from heavy lifting to precise digging.
  • Crawler Excavators: Known for their stability over rugged terrains, crawler excavators provide superior traction and loading capabilities in challenging environments.

Applications of Full Size Excavators

Full size excavators are indispensable in numerous industries due to their ability to execute challenging tasks efficiently. Here are some common applications:

  • Construction: Frequently used for site preparation, foundation digging, and grading operations.
  • Mining: Essential for extracting minerals, removing overburden, and handling the transportation of materials.
  • Demolition: Equipped with specialized attachments like hydraulic claws or breakers, these excavators can efficiently dismantle structures.
  • Agriculture: Applied for land clearing, trenching, and irrigation system installation to enhance agricultural productivity.

Features and Advantages of Full Size Excavators

Full size excavators boast a range of features designed to improve performance, safety, and operator comfort. Understanding these advantages can significantly influence your purchasing decision:

  • Powerful Engine Performance: Full size excavators are equipped with robust engines that provide high torque and horsepower for demanding jobs.
  • Advanced Control Systems: Features like joystick controls and touchscreen monitors enhance operator efficiency and precision, allowing for smooth position adjustments.
  • Versatile Attachments: From buckets and augers to grapples and hammers, the ability to easily switch attachments expands the excavator's functionality for different tasks.
  • Enhanced Safety Features: Modern excavators come with safety enhancements such as ROPS (Roll Over Protective Structure) and programmed limiters, ensuring a safer working environment.
  • Fuel Efficiency: Incorporating modern engine technology and hydraulics, full size excavators are designed to deliver optimum fuel efficiency, reducing operational costs.
